Temporary Assistant Soccer Camp Coach
About this opportunity
Ball State University is seeking individuals to provide teaching and instruction to student-athletes; support the head coach with all phases of the women's soccer program.
Qualifying candidates for searches must have current authorization to be employed in the U.S. without employer sponsorship.
Position Description
The successful candidate will provide teaching and instruction to student-athletes and support the head coach with all phases of the Women's Soccer Program.
Duties and Responsibilities
- Provide teaching and instruction to student-athletes.
- Perform duties in all areas of the program at the direction of the Athletic Director or sport supervisor.
- Develop, in conjunction with the Head Coach, planning of practice sessions and competitive coaching situations.
- Assess and evaluate talent and recruitment of athletes in to the program; includes contact by telephone and mail; off campus evaluations; on campus visits.
- Develop scouting reports and pre-competition evaluations of opponents.
- Make recommendations in regard to fund raising, promotion and marketing, special projects, clinics, and camps.
- Monitor, in conjunction with the Head Coach, the academic progress, the conditioning, and the training of the student-athletes.
- Show commitment to and responsibility for adherence to all rules and regulations of Ball State University, the Mid-American Conference, and the NCAA; pass the NCAA certification examination on an annual basis.
- Perform other related duties as assigned.
Minimum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ree from an accredited institution.
- Successful competing and/or one year of collegiate coaching experience.
- Must possess and maintain a valid driver's license and be insurable under the University's Auto Fleet Policy.
